Discussed at Board of Supervisors · 2022-11-01

In November 2022 the San Mateo County Board of Supervisors voted unanimously to support sheriff's office oversight and directed staff and an ad hoc committee to return with a proposal involving an inspector general and a civilian board. The Board subsequently created an advisory commission without subpoena power or an inspector general, falling short of a full AB 1185 ordinance. Advocacy group Fixin' San Mateo County has submitted a draft ordinance, and the matter remains open.

Civil Grand Jury investigations (9)

The San Mateo County Civil Grand Jury is required by Penal Code §919(b) to inquire annually into the condition of county jails, which the sheriff operates.
